Old Parsonage Hotel in Oxford is looking for a dedicated Hotel Room Supervisor. Responsibilities include maintaining high housekeeping standards, ensuring smooth room turnovers, and checking rooms before sale.
Ideal candidates will have a passion for hospitality, attention to detail, and effective time management skills.
Benefits include meals on duty, discounts in restaurants, a recruitment incentive, and holiday entitlements. A full 40-hour work week or part-time hours are available with a competitive salary structure.

How to prepare for a job interview at Old Parsonage Hotel
✨Know Your Stuff
Before the interview, make sure you’re familiar with the Old Parsonage Hotel and its values. Research their approach to hospitality and housekeeping standards. This will show your genuine interest in the role and help you connect your experience to what they’re looking for.
✨Showcase Your Attention to Detail
As a Hotel Room Supervisor, attention to detail is key. Prepare examples from your past experiences where you’ve maintained high standards or improved processes. Be ready to discuss how you ensure every room is perfect before sale.
✨Time Management is Key
Effective time management is crucial in this role. Think of specific instances where you successfully managed multiple tasks or tight deadlines. Share these stories during your interview to demonstrate your ability to handle the fast-paced environment of a luxury hotel.
✨Ask Thoughtful Questions
At the end of the interview, don’t forget to ask questions! Inquire about the team dynamics, training opportunities, or how they measure success in the role. This shows that you’re not just interested in the job, but also in contributing positively to the hotel’s culture.
